What this form is about

Form 012-2089 notifies solar facilities through EASR — confirm eligibility and submission steps on ontario.ca.

Before you start: what to gather

  • Proponent legal name and site address.
  • Authorized contact name, phone, and email.
  • Solar facility capacity, technology, and location.
  • Supporting records required by EASR — confirm on ontario.ca.
